基于ARM920T内核S3C2410的TFT-LCD驱动技术详解
161 浏览量
更新于2024-08-31
1
收藏 198KB PDF 举报
本文主要介绍了基于ARM芯片S3C2410的TFT-LCD驱动技术,该芯片由三星公司生产,采用ARM920T内核,工作频率高达203MHz,广泛应用于信息家电、智能手机、平板电脑、手持设备和移动终端等设备。S3C2410内置的LCD控制器具备通用性,能兼容多种LCD显示模块。
文章重点讨论了PD064VT5这款TFT-LCD模块,它采用了非晶硅TFT作为开关器件,构成有源矩阵结构,支持640x480像素分辨率,能够通过18位数据信号展现出丰富的色彩,即262,144种颜色。LCD控制器在S3C2410中扮演着关键角色,负责视频数据传输和控制信号(如VFRAME、VLINE、VCLK、VM等)的生成。
在硬件连接上,S3C2410的输出视频数据端口VD[23:0]被用于LCD像素输出,同时包含了VCLK像素时钟信号、VM/VDEN/TPTFT驱动器控制信号等。文章详细列举了常用LCD控制管脚的功能,如VCLK提供像素时钟,VD[23:0]承载像素数据,而VM/VDEN/TPTFT信号则是驱动器操作的控制信号。
文章进一步深入到软件层面,介绍了S3C2410中的关键LCD控制寄存器,包括LCDCON1至LCDCON5,这些寄存器允许开发者精细调整LCD的各种参数和工作模式。此外,文章还提到了LCD控制器的内部架构,包括REGBANK、LCDCDMA、VIDPRCS、TIMEGEN和LPC3600等组件,它们共同协作来实现高效的TFT-LCD驱动。
这篇文章详细阐述了如何利用S3C2410的特性以及其内置的LCD控制器来驱动PD064VT5液晶显示器,包括硬件配置、控制信号处理和寄存器设置等技术细节,对于开发嵌入式系统或设计相关应用的工程师来说,具有很高的参考价值。
2020-12-01 上传
2021-09-24 上传
2010-01-13 上传
2021-11-11 上传
2009-03-20 上传
点击了解资源详情
点击了解资源详情
weixin_38570406
- 粉丝: 9
- 资源: 951
最新资源
- Haskell编写的C-Minus编译器针对TM架构实现
- 水电模拟工具HydroElectric开发使用Matlab
- Vue与antd结合的后台管理系统分模块打包技术解析
- 微信小游戏开发新框架:SFramework_LayaAir
- AFO算法与GA/PSO在多式联运路径优化中的应用研究
- MapleLeaflet:Ruby中构建Leaflet.js地图的简易工具
- FontForge安装包下载指南
- 个人博客系统开发:设计、安全与管理功能解析
- SmartWiki-AmazeUI风格:自定义Markdown Wiki系统
- USB虚拟串口驱动助力刻字机高效运行
- 加拿大早期种子投资通用条款清单详解
- SSM与Layui结合的汽车租赁系统
- 探索混沌与精英引导结合的鲸鱼优化算法
- Scala教程详解:代码实例与实践操作指南
- Rails 4.0+ 资产管道集成 Handlebars.js 实例解析
- Python实现Spark计算矩阵向量的余弦相似度